What companies run services between South Ruislip, England and Oxford Street, Greater London,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from South Ruislip station to Oxford Circus station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£10–45 and the journey takes 33 min. Alternatively, London Buses operates a bus from Angus Drive to Oxford Circus Stn /Margaret St hourly. Tickets cost £3–7 and the journey takes 1h 6m.
